aboutsummaryrefslogtreecommitdiff
path: root/sketches/01/index.html
diff options
context:
space:
mode:
authorAkshay Nair <phenax5@gmail.com>2023-10-29 20:20:25 +0530
committerAkshay Nair <phenax5@gmail.com>2023-10-29 20:20:25 +0530
commited50aedc08afd67b8d9606460d2d5209239ac88c (patch)
tree02264f19aaea8ea0b7c2287f5ae3910a0bd1486e /sketches/01/index.html
parentb6ebba87606d180735994d62e2d71c3fbf0b8763 (diff)
downloadcreative-coding-playground-ed50aedc08afd67b8d9606460d2d5209239ac88c.tar.gz
creative-coding-playground-ed50aedc08afd67b8d9606460d2d5209239ac88c.zip
chore: moving stuff around
Diffstat (limited to 'sketches/01/index.html')
-rw-r--r--sketches/01/index.html38
1 files changed, 38 insertions, 0 deletions
diff --git a/sketches/01/index.html b/sketches/01/index.html
new file mode 100644
index 0000000..7c59b0e
--- /dev/null
+++ b/sketches/01/index.html
@@ -0,0 +1,38 @@
+<!DOCTYPE html>
+<html lang="en">
+ <head>
+ <title>Gen bqn.js</title>
+ <meta charset="UTF-8">
+ <meta name="viewport" content="width=device-width, initial-scale=1" />
+ <style>
+ pre#debug {
+ word-wrap: break-word;
+ white-space: pre-wrap;
+ overflow: auto;
+ background-color: #0f0c19;
+ color: #fff;
+ padding: 1rem;
+ }
+ canvas {
+ border: 1px solid #000;
+ }
+ </style>
+ </head>
+ <body>
+ <script src="./bqn.js"></script>
+ <script>
+ const debugNode = () => {
+ const $debug = document.getElementById('debug') ?? document.createElement('pre')
+ $debug.parentNode || document.body.appendChild($debug)
+ $debug.id = 'debug'
+ return $debug
+ }
+ const debug = (value) => {
+ console.log(fmt(value))
+ const $dbg = debugNode()
+ $dbg.innerText = `${$dbg.innerText || '> start'}\n> ${fmt(value)}`
+ }
+ </script>
+ <script src="./script.js"></script>
+ </body>
+</html>